433 Grove St Milwaukee Wis Aug 2 - 1904 John Muir Esq Martinez Cal Dear Friend John I am not given to worrying but I
felt a trifle anxious but your letter and the announcement of our banker disposed of it all; after hearing from headquarters
he gave me a new check which was shortly afterward forwarded to Charlie, your letter going with it. He was away out on the
Indian Peninsula north of Owen Sound in camp. Of course he did not get it very soon and evidently like myself was in no great
hurry answering so more than a month has passed However all is well that ends well Charlie was much pleased with the reading
of your letter says I must certainly go to see you which I hardly need to be told. My mind has been made up to that for some
time past. The question is when. I have decided that it will not be postponed later than Oct 1905 I have some hopes that it
may be sooner if I can work some business with it If not on the date mentioned there will be a great missionary convention
of Disciples at San Francisco so I want to kill two birds with one stone in either case. You may think this does not speak
well for my estimation of the prospective visit 03421
